- Title:
-
SALE (by the Commissioners for administering the lands of the late Archbishops and Bishops) of Brighton Manor, co. York, formerly belonging to the see of York; 8 March, 1649[50]. With the signatures and seals of the Commissioners.
- Scope & Content:
-
See of York: Sale of Brighton Manor bel. to, by the Parliamentary Commissioners: 1650.
England; Commonwealth: Sales of Church and Crown lands in co. York: 1650, 1653.
Brighton Manor; Yorkshire: Sale of, by the Parliamentary Commissioners: 1650.
